## CI note: bounce processor test hangs

The Mailreef bounce processor's integration suite hangs when the fake SMTP fixture exhausts its connection pool. Symptom: job stalls at the dedupe stage with no output. Fix applied: pool size raised and a hard timeout added. Flag any recurrence at the sync. The affected pipeline run corresponds to the build shown below.

session token of kagup-hahaf = htk3_2b8

Subject: Session-token fix is live

Hey folks,

Quick recap for anyone new: we cut over Portico's auth service last night to fix the bug where refreshed session tokens occasionally expired early. The fix shortens the refresh window and adds a grace period, so users shouldn't get logged out mid-session anymore. Rollout was smooth, zero alerts overnight. The settings now in effect are below.

deployment values, fajog-bawep:
[druix]
team = lamwyn
access_code = ac_4d55fa
owner = istix.eliok
host = druix.halixforge.test
port = 8000
peer = oliir.qirvansoft.local
salt = cb966147
pin = 7543

Ticket: Agrilink telemetry gateway rejecting firmware pushes from the Branner depot. Signature check fails on every bundle since last night's gateway update. Field units are falling back to cached configs. Suspect the gateway rolled to a new trust root and our push tool still signs with the retired key. Re-sign outgoing bundles with the current key, which follows.

deploy key for fafof-yaguf: bky4_zHj6